Industrial Arts From Architectural Drafting to Woodworking, from Auto Mechanics and Electronics to Printing-such is the range of specialized courses offered by the Industrial Arts Department. The men in this important field, each a skilled craftsman as well as a master teacher, are pictured at the right. They are: Mr. Schnepp, Mr. Williams, Mr. Edgar, Mr. Jung and Mr. Wilson. Mr. Ashdon was camera-shy. Special Education Helping boys and girls with auditory and visual losses to pursue regular ty high school courses in normal surroundings is the exacting and highly specialized work carried on by the teachers whose pictures appear on the left: Miss Newton, Mr. Diamond, Mrs. Mendez and Mrs. Evans. ,., .
